A multistakeholder approach is a collaborative framework that involves multiple stakeholders, such as governments, businesses, civil society, and academia, in the decision-making process for ethical considerations in technology and policy. This approach recognizes the diverse perspectives and interests of different groups, fostering dialogue and cooperation to address complex challenges in areas like AI ethics. By engaging various stakeholders, it aims to create more inclusive and effective solutions to ethical dilemmas.
